Embrace the Journey: Why Solo Trips Are Trending - In a world increasingly connected yet paradoxically isolating, a powerful trend is emerging: the solo trip. More and more people are ditching the group tours and embracing the freedom of independent adventure. This article explores the reasons behind the growing popularity of solo trips, revealing why this travel style is becoming a transformative experience for many.

Discovering Self-Discovery Through Solo Travel

Solo travel offers unparalleled opportunities for introspection and personal growth. The absence of familiar faces and routines creates space for deep self-reflection, allowing you to connect with yourself on a deeper level.

Uninterrupted Introspection and Personal Growth

  • Opportunities for self-reflection: The quiet moments during solo travel provide ample time for introspection, allowing you to process thoughts and emotions without external distractions.
  • Identifying personal strengths and weaknesses: Navigating unfamiliar situations and overcoming challenges independently reveals your strengths and areas for improvement.
  • Increased self-confidence: Successfully managing your trip solo fosters a profound sense of self-reliance and boosts self-esteem.

Stepping away from the comfort of familiar routines and support systems during your solo adventure cultivates resilience and self-assurance. You learn to trust your instincts, make independent decisions, and handle unexpected situations with newfound confidence. This increased self-awareness is a key takeaway from many solo travel experiences.

Stepping Outside Your Comfort Zone

  • Overcoming fears: Solo travel often presents situations that push you outside your comfort zone, forcing you to confront and overcome fears. This might involve speaking a foreign language, navigating public transport in an unfamiliar city, or trying new foods.
  • Adapting to new situations: The flexibility required for solo travel encourages adaptability and resourcefulness. You learn to problem-solve creatively and find solutions to unforeseen challenges.
  • Building resilience: Unexpected delays, miscommunications, or minor setbacks are all part of the solo travel experience. Navigating these challenges builds resilience and teaches you to bounce back from adversity.

For instance, getting lost in a foreign city can be initially daunting, but successfully finding your way using a map and asking for directions builds confidence and problem-solving skills. Trying a local delicacy you're hesitant about expands your palate and opens you up to new cultural experiences.

The Allure of Freedom and Flexibility

One of the most significant draws of solo trips is the unparalleled freedom and flexibility they offer. Unlike group tours with fixed itineraries, solo travel allows you to be the architect of your own adventure.

Crafting Your Ideal Itinerary

  • Complete control over your schedule: You are in charge of your daily schedule, deciding how much time to spend at each location and adapting to your preferences.
  • Spontaneous detours: The freedom to deviate from your plan and explore unexpected opportunities is a significant perk of solo travel. A chance encounter or a captivating local event can lead to unforgettable memories.
  • Ability to tailor the trip to your interests: You can focus entirely on activities and sights that align with your passions, whether it's hiking, exploring museums, or relaxing on the beach.

Imagine waking up and deciding, on a whim, to spend the day exploring a charming local market instead of sticking to a pre-planned museum visit. That's the beauty of crafting a bespoke itinerary suited to your spontaneous nature.

Embracing Spontaneity and Unexpected Adventures

  • The joy of unplanned discoveries: Solo travel often leads to serendipitous encounters and unexpected adventures, creating memories that are richer and more authentic than those planned meticulously in advance.
  • Meeting new people organically: Solo travelers are more open to meeting new people, leading to meaningful connections with fellow travelers and locals alike.
  • Adapting to unforeseen circumstances: Embracing the unexpected is a crucial part of the solo travel experience. Learning to adapt to unforeseen circumstances builds resilience and problem-solving skills.

The unexpected detour to a hidden beach, the spontaneous conversation with a local artist, or the chance encounter with fellow travellers at a hostel – these are the moments that often make solo trips truly exceptional and memorable.

Solo Travel: Budget-Friendly Adventures

Contrary to popular belief, solo trips don't have to break the bank. With careful planning and resourcefulness, solo travel can be surprisingly affordable.

Cost-Effective Options for Solo Travelers

  • Budget hostels: Hostels offer affordable accommodation and opportunities to connect with other travelers.
  • Affordable transportation: Utilizing public transportation, ride-sharing apps, or even cycling can significantly reduce travel costs.
  • Cost-saving tips for solo dining: Taking advantage of local markets, street food stalls, and cooking your own meals can keep food expenses low.

Taking advantage of free walking tours, visiting free museums on specific days, and opting for budget-friendly dining options can significantly impact your overall trip budget.

Tailoring Your Trip to Your Budget

  • Choosing budget-friendly destinations: Researching and selecting destinations with lower costs of living can help significantly reduce overall expenses.
  • Utilizing free activities: Many destinations offer free activities like hiking trails, parks, and free museums on certain days.
  • Maximizing value for money: Taking advantage of discounts, travel deals, and free activities helps maximize the value of your travel budget.

Careful planning and research can lead to budget-friendly solo adventures that are both fulfilling and financially responsible.

Connecting with Yourself and the World

Solo travel offers a unique opportunity to connect with both yourself and the world around you in profound ways.

Building Confidence and Independence

  • Gaining a sense of accomplishment: Successfully navigating a solo trip builds confidence and instills a deep sense of self-reliance.
  • Learning problem-solving skills: Overcoming challenges independently hones problem-solving skills and resourcefulness.
  • Boosting self-esteem: Successfully managing your solo adventure boosts self-esteem and fosters a sense of personal empowerment.

The feeling of accomplishment from overcoming challenges independently during your solo travel journey is immensely rewarding.

Authentic Cultural Immersion

  • Engaging with local communities: Solo travel often leads to more authentic interactions with local communities, as you're more likely to engage in conversations and participate in local events.
  • Learning about different cultures: Immersing yourself in a new culture allows for a deeper understanding and appreciation of different traditions and perspectives.
  • Creating meaningful connections: Solo travel creates opportunities to build meaningful connections with fellow travelers and locals, fostering a sense of community and belonging.

The ability to fully engage with a local community and learn about a different culture firsthand is a highlight of many solo trips.
